Memes

In science, a Meme (rhymes with “theme”) is a self-propagating unit of thought that is spread from one host to another. Richard Dawkins invented the term as a kind of idea-gene. Like genes, as Memes spread they mutate or die. For bloggers, Memes have become synonymous with internet quizzes, challenges, surveys, and novelties that people link to and pass around on their blogs.
